Challenges of Webpage Inaccessibility
Webpage inaccessibility poses a significant challenge in today's digital landscape. One of the foremost issues is the prevalence of content deletion, which has been highlighted in a Pew Research Center study. This research found that between 2013 and 2023, about 25% of webpages became inaccessible, mainly due to intentional deletions (source). Such removals can hinder access to critical information, exacerbating the digital decay issue pervasive across the internet.
Another major contributor to webpage inaccessibility is the occurrence of broken links. This problem affects approximately 23% of news websites and 21% of government websites, as reported by Pew Research (source). These broken links not only frustrate users seeking information but also undermine the credibility of these institutions by signaling neglect in maintaining their digital resources.
Social media content is similarly vulnerable to inaccessibility, with nearly 20% of tweets vanishing due to account changes or deletions (source). This transient nature of social media compounds the challenge of tracking information and discourse over time, as crucial insights can be lost when posts become unavailable.

Accessibility issues also play a role in impeding access to content. Design flaws such as poor text contrast or missing alt text make it difficult for individuals with disabilities to navigate the web. The Bureau of Internet Accessibility provides insights into these common design oversights, emphasizing the need for inclusive web design practices to prevent marginalizing users (source).
